Importing rules from GitHub

Import multiple rules from a GitHub repository.

Procedure

  1. On the GitHub Integration tab, enter a link to a GitHub repository directory in the GitHub URL box.
  2. Import rules.
    • To import all rules from the GitHub repository, click Import.
    • To import some of the rules from the GitHub repository, select the rules that you want to import, then click Import Selected.
  3. Select an existing namespace from the drop-down menu, or select Create a new namespace to create a new one.
    Tips:
    • If you select Create a new namespace, give the namespace a unique name and a description.
    • If you select an existing namespace, a prompt appears to ask if existing rules should be overwritten by the rules you've selected to import.
  4. If prompted, map any include statements in the rules that you are importing to the namespace that contains the rule.

    If the rule exists in the same namespace that you are importing a rule for, or it's in a file that you are importing, select None (File included in this Namespace).

    Tip: You cannot select the same namespace for more than one import statement at a time. You cannot select a namespace that includes an import statement that is mapped to another namespace that you selected for mapping.
